A Suitable Boy by Vikram Seth

A Suitable Boy' is Vikram Seth's epic love story set in India. Funny and tragic, with engaging, brilliantly observed characters, it is as close as you can get to Dickens for the twentieth century. The story unfolds through four middle class families - the Mehras, Kappoors, Khans and Chatterjis. Lata Mehra, a university student, is under pressure from her mother to get married. But not to just anyone she happens to fall in love with. There are standards to be met and finding a husband for Lata becomes a family affair in which all the members are to play a part. A beautifully composed story which is an affirmation of family and friendship. The characters struggle, they try to buck the system, to break free of restraint, of interference - but ultimately their strenth and sense of being comes from their family and friends. It is a celebration of ordinariness. In his sweeping epic, Vikram Seth has created an entire world filled with warmth, humour, pathos, tragedy - in short, life.
